My Face Dey Show My Shoe Dey Shine: Wike Sends Cryptic Message To PDP Set To Join Forces With Tinubu

Asake would say, " My face dey show, my shoe dey shine, Omo ope gara gan"; This slang is reserved for senior men, such as your boss, with whom you are pleased.

Clearly, this is how to describe Nyesom Wike right now, "him face dey show, him shoe dey shine," Wike would remain the most beautiful bride for the time being, and this is understandable.

As the campaign season approaches, every political bloc, particularly the League of outgoing governors, is hard at work strategizing to be on the winning side.

If not carefully managed, this group of people may fade into obscurity after 2023; with many of them still in their mid-50s and early 60s, this could mean permanent retirement.

Therefore, it is important that deliberate decisions are made in regard to the bigger picture, which is simply maintaining relevance following the general elections. The only way to do this is to fully support the predetermined candidate.

Before I go any further, it is a universally accepted fact that countries only produce presidents from the two dominant parties.

Wike now appears to be working in tandem with Abia State Governor Victor Ikpeazu and Benue State Governor Samuel Ortom.

Their movement would be similar to what the PDP senators and governors did to Jonathan in 2015, which proved fatal. Hours after meeting with Atiku, these men held a press conference where they kept harping on the bigger picture, which they claim is savaging the country.

The press conference held yesterday effectively put an end to rumors that Wike would remain in the PDP. It is clear that the Rivers State governor is on his way out, as his statements were cryptic.

I'm curious how many APC governors have meetings with Peter Obi or Atiku?

Joining the progressive stage at this time is the best bet for Wike, whose state is the fourth with the most registered voters and also one of the richest. This means that the State should have a vested interest in who becomes President.

When you look at all of the presidential candidates and their chances, it is clear that Tinubu's camp has the most advantages for a variety of reasons.

The last presidential election saw Atiku run alongside Peter Obi for the presidency, while Kwankwaso was fully supportive of the duo, the three candidates will be competing against each other next year, which means their votes will be divided.

The South-South, which has a strong PDP base, is currently split between the Peter Obi craze and the traditional PDP enclave, not to mention Tinubu, who is from the South.

Cross Rivers has an APC governor who serves as a rallying point for the party, whereas Delta State would be difficult to seize from Atiku's running mate, Okowa.

However the rumors that Ibori is defecting to the APC, if they are accurate, would be upsetting, particularly in light of the fact that Omo-Agege, the Deputy Senate President, is running for governor on behalf of the APC.

Edo, which has historically supported the APC, would put up a strong fight with Peter Obi working his magic. The APC, PDP, and LP would fight it out for the state here.

Akwa Ibom would split its votes between the three major masquerades of Tinubu, Atiku and Obi, same goes to Bayelsa which has key APC members from the State as well.

Rivers has the population and money, where Wike dances to gives whichever party he teams up with leverage in the State.

The South East would undoubtedly be a battleground for Peter Obi and Atiku, with Tinubu receiving significant support from Ebonyi and Imo States. Above all, IPOB's opposition to electoral participation would deplete additional votes in the region. (This means that the votes cast here may not have much of an impact.)

The Northern region as a whole is the most sophisticated region in terms of voting; they have a history of always voting on principles, and the North is where the APC has its strongest Governors, who are clearly in the majority. The North would be a battleground for Tinubu and Atiku, with Kwankwaso a distant third;  Obi would have no chance here.

This leaves us with the South-West, which is completely behind Tinubu.

What would you do, then, if you were in Wike's shoes, especially if you could see more clearly that local indicators point to Tinubu winning the majority of the states outright?

See the cryptic message as sent by Wike in his press conference.

"Whatever we are talking about, is for the interest of Nigeria and Nigerians. It is not parochial and tied to one person or group of persons. We believe that with what is going on, it will be for the interest of Nigerians at the end of the day.

Leadership is not about you and your family. Leadership is about everybody. It’s unfortunate that we are in a country now where a man finishes eight years as a governor and brings his own son as a governor too and as member of National Assembly."

After consulting with everyone and preaching to us that his next actions would be for the sake of Nigerians, he ended by slamming Sule Lamido and other PDP leaders.

"E b like the person wey say him dash another person Goat  but he refuse to leave hold of the rope wey e take carry the goat come."

" My Face Dey Show My Shoe Dey Shine "Wike is the town's newest bride; proceed with caution. Simply knowing this brings peace.

Meanwhile, keep an eye out for Wike and his "HIS BAND" during the upcoming electoral campaigns.
